Introduction to Fat Bear Week Voting
Fat Bear Week is an annual celebration held at Katmai National Park in Alaska, dedicated to the beloved brown bears as they prepare for hibernation. This unique event allows the public to vote online for their favorite bears based on their pre-hibernation weight and physical condition. Fat Bear Week underscores the importance of wildlife conservation and raises awareness about the natural behaviors of these iconic animals.
The Excitement Surrounding Fat Bear Week
Every year, thousands of wildlife enthusiasts engage in the excitement of Fat Bear Week, which typically occurs in early October. This year, the event kicked off on October 2, and voting will conclude on October 8. The initiative was inspired by the bears of Brooks River, which are monitored by cameras set up by the National Park Service, allowing people to observe their daily activities remotely.
During this week, individual bears are pitted against each other in a bracket-style voting format. Participants can learn about each bear’s story and unique characteristics through short profiles provided on the official Fat Bear Week website.
